The Belles first home game of the season and another battle against Anstey who were formerly East Goscote Vixens. The Belles were without Ava H and Iris, with also Eliza not being well enough to play.
The Belles lined up with a back four as Evie slotted in at left back. With Monica returning to midfield and Darcy shuffling out to the right side of attack.
The Belles started the game well, some neat passing from Oliwia and Caitlin were setting the tone as the Belles grabbed an early lead. Darcy picked the ball up, shifted it to her right foot as her shot squirmed beyond the grasp of the goalkeeper.
The Belles had certainly made the brighter start, Elcie drove forward, showing fantastic foot work but the defender made a recovery block. Amie then pinged a lovely pass to Darcy but again the opposition defence cleared.
The opposition then grabbed an equaliser as their striker finished when being played through on goal. It was harsh but the Belles remained calm on the ball. Lola showed fantastic anticipation to clear when the opposition were on the attack and Ava S, showed excellent pace to get back and intercept the ball from their attacker. Despite this the Belles fell behind, as their striker turned and smashed a shot past Esme.
Up the other end Darcy drove forward and sent a pass across the face of goal that missed Elcie and Scarlet. Another quality run and show of pace from Elcie nearly got the Belles through as the half time whistle went.
The team talk was simple. Much of the same and try and get the first balls a little quicker. We switched to a back 3 to get more bodies forward.
The second half began and the Belles were upping the pressure on the opposition. Zoe got to the ball and sent a pass up the line to Darcy, the goalkeeper came out but didn't gather the ball. Darcy then took the ball around her to score from an acute angle. It was thoroughly deserved for the Belles and for Darcy who has started the season in incredible form.
The Belles continued to push forward as the game was becoming very competitive. Lols showed incredible bravery which ended up with an accidental blow to the face. She was good to carry on and that bravery continued as she regularly got her body infront of the striker to regain possession.
A cross from Amie fell to Scarlet who volleyed wide with the game being delicately hung in the balance. However the Belles fell behind which again was probably against the run of play.
Darcy jinked past the defender and her low shot was brilliantly saved by the goalkeeper. Then another surging run from Elcie saw her low shot saved by the goalkeeper.
It was looking like the Belles were going to get level but again the opposition scored to go 4-2 up. However the Belles were not giving up and got a goal back. Darcy's shot was saved but there was captain Caitlin to slam home the rebound and it was game on again!
Caitlin then drove the Belles forward but her cross was blocked and then Monica won the ball as Evie tried to get another shot away. Amie's corner just missed Darcy then Lols nearly got the second ball but again the opposition defence cleared.
As the Belles pushed forward for an equaliser there was the risk and of being exposed, which eventually the opposition did as they counter attacked twice to unfortunately put the game to bed.
The scoreline was a tough one and certainly not a fair reflection on the game. It was a hugely competitive match with both teams going for the win and the quality and determination from both teams was fantastic. The Belles could be proud of the football they played and on another day it could have been a different outcome.

Player of the Match went to Caitlin. It was a magnificent captain's display from her, full of quality in possession and incredible work ethic. She set an example of how to behave on the pitch and got a very deserved goal!
